GceClusterConfigAr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"gvcbcylxbwygjwva")
suspend fun confidentialInstanceConfig(value: Output<ConfidentialInstanceConfigArgs>)
@JvmName(name = "rxnutaomciphavwe")
suspend fun confidentialInstanceConfig(value: ConfidentialInstanceConfigArgs?)
@JvmName(name = "emvknpmvewoltgno")
suspend fun confidentialInstanceConfig(argument: suspend ConfidentialInstanceCon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"xpvgbryymklkoihh")
suspend fun internalIpOnly(value: Output<Boolean>)
@JvmName(name = "sweueqkhrlnqsqnw")
suspend fun internalIpOnly(value: Boolean?)
Link copied to clipboard
@JvmName(name = "tgfbvfmunducvfyv")
suspend fun metadata(value: Output<Map<String, String>>)
@JvmName(name = "xtmifrsxfruuajvh")
fun metadata(vararg values: Pair<String, String>)
@JvmName(name = "driajewfnfarsbmu")
suspend fun metadata(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"lfxylukpbevvneff")
suspend fun networkUri(value: Output<String>)
@JvmName(name = "ldgoeljbgmiqomwd")
suspend fun networkUri(value: String?)
Link copied to clipboard
@JvmName(name = "glomegljrmriutvp")
suspend fun nodeGroupAffinity(value: Output<NodeGroupAffinityArgs>)
@JvmName(name = "gugabyaafcqxdueq")
suspend fun nodeGroupAffinity(value: NodeGroupAffinityArgs?)
@JvmName(name = "tksxfggtmrxfrjqu")
suspend fun nodeGroupAffinity(argument: suspend NodeGroupAffinityAr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"hlfvdkstkqwtcbkv")
suspend fun privateIpv6GoogleAccess(value: Output<GceClusterConfigPrivateIpv6GoogleAccess>)
@JvmName(name = "qoxyaacswuitmtnh")
suspend fun privateIpv6GoogleAccess(value: GceClusterConfigPrivateIpv6GoogleAccess?)
Link copied to clipboard
@JvmName(name = "abudsjdkvbwocwmt")
suspend fun reservationAffinity(value: Output<ReservationAffinityArgs>)
@JvmName(name = "xdaluypocsqipesg")
suspend fun reservationAffinity(value: ReservationAffinityArgs?)
@JvmName(name = "qtskwkidqepyipkp")
suspend fun reservationAffinity(argument: suspend ReservationAffinityAr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"loqsfjrysjqcncbo")
suspend fun serviceAccount(value: Output<String>)
@JvmName(name = "iyuwkqcvcxoewwsf")
suspend fun serviceAccount(value: String?)
Link copied to clipboard
@JvmName(name = "cetcvpqssyyqjxbn")
suspend fun serviceAccountScopes(value: Output<List<String>>)
@JvmName(name = "gibxnelvhtajgcqa")
suspend fun serviceAccountScopes(vararg values: Output<String>)
@JvmName(name = "snhwbccyowvnvwrm")
suspend fun serviceAccountScopes(vararg values: String)
@JvmName(name = "pobxpqrhynypsoev")
suspend fun serviceAccountScopes(values: List<Output<String>>)
@JvmName(name = "aohhtcrtpomymdci")
suspend fun serviceAccountScopes(value: List<String>?)
Link copied to clipboard
@JvmName(name = "fhomqekerjsblgyk")
suspend fun shieldedInstanceConfig(value: Output<ShieldedInstanceConfigArgs>)
@JvmName(name = "srbxrfyxhrmvdkmh")
suspend fun shieldedInstanceConfig(value: ShieldedInstanceConfigArgs?)
@JvmName(name = "mfbliimetumrdevs")
suspend fun shieldedInstanceConfig(argument: suspend ShieldedInstanceCon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"bvxihuakaecjeyxd")
suspend fun subnetworkUri(value: Output<String>)
@JvmName(name = "apdinyrgvhjotcfu")
suspend fun subnetworkUri(value: String?)
Link copied to clipboard
@JvmName(name = "ayuoktfoumtypbbn")
suspend fun tags(value: Output<List<String>>)
@JvmName(name = "bcfxwvlotgugapjw")
suspend fun tags(vararg values: Output<String>)
@JvmName(name = "vfrdnimsfrxwmrge")
suspend fun tags(vararg values: String)
@JvmName(name = "hjfmqbgehtihectd")
suspend fun tags(values: List<Output<String>>)
@JvmName(name = "xtresohcpaewmmwc")
suspend fun tags(value: List<String>?)
Link copied to clipboard
@JvmName(name = "wniuaqcjgixvrriy")
suspend fun zoneUri(value: Output<String>)
@JvmName(name = "owbpqljogblbkhxf")
suspend fun zoneUri(value: String?)